WebFeb 5, 2024 · Medihoney is an antibacterial honey used to treat wounds. It is produced by bees that collect nectar from Manuka flowers. The honey contains an enzyme that produces hydrogen peroxide, which is an antiseptic. Medihoney has been shown to be effective in the treatment of burns, pressure ulcers, and leg ulcers.
